Overview
The TL431MSDT,215 is a high-precision, low-power voltage reference integrated circuit (IC) manufactured by NXP USA Inc. This IC is designed to provide a stable and adjustable voltage reference, making it suitable for a wide range of applications that require accurate voltage regulation. The TL431MSDT,215 is packaged in a SOT-23-3 package, which is compact and easy to integrate into various circuit boards. It is also RoHS compliant, ensuring environmental sustainability.
Key Specifications
Parameter | Value |
---|---|
Manufacturer | NXP USA Inc. |
Package | SOT-23-3 (TO-236AB) |
Product Category | PMIC - Voltage Reference |
Output Current | 100 mA |
Operating Temperature Range | -40°C to 125°C (TA) |
Output Type | Adjustable Voltage Output |
Minimum Fixed Voltage Output | 2.495 V |
Temperature Coefficient | - (specific value not provided) |
Tolerance | ±2% |
RoHS Status | Lead Free / RoHS Compliant |

Applications
- Measurement and Calibration: Used in voltmeters, ammeters, power meters, etc., to provide accurate voltage values for calibrating other measuring devices.
- Voltage Regulation: Provides a stable voltage source for voltage regulators, voltage references, and voltage monitors in power management circuits, switching power supplies, linear regulators, and battery-powered equipment.
- Communication Systems: Used in wireless transceivers, cellular base stations, satellite communication systems, and network infrastructure equipment to maintain a stable reference voltage for signal processing, modulation, demodulation, and frequency synthesis.
- Sensor Interfaces: Used in sensor interface circuits for conditioning sensor signals, providing accurate reference voltages for sensor calibration, and ensuring consistent sensor performance in applications such as temperature sensors, pressure sensors, and strain gauges.
